2.8 QoS Setting 
 
 
In some ports that need to have a high priority to manage the data transfer,   
QoS 
should be changed. Set the port’s QoS to high to determine the port will   
always  transfer  their 
data first. 
 
 
2.8.1 Priority Mode 
 
 
Before users do the priority setting, you have to check the “Enable High    Priority” 
box at Class of Service page. 24-port Modular Smart Switch offers   2-level priority (High and 
Low) queues, which catch the priority information in    the 
Port-Based
IP/DS based
, or
 VLAN 
based
 in the incoming frames as   
 
standard IEEE 802.1Q defines. In this way, the switch 
controller guarantees the    service for high priority frames to some extent, depending on the load 
 
condition   of incoming traffic. (At   
least,  the high priority service offers better than that 
 
of best effort service). It also provides different service ratio settings for   
users  to  shape 
the prioritized frames on the streams in the incoming traffic. 
 
 
 
2.8.2 Class of Service Configuration 
 
High/Low Priority setting: 
Specify high or low priority for each port. The port is   in High 
priority if the port has a check mark; otherwise, the port is in Low priority. 
 
Default: All ports in LOW priority. 
 
 
IP/DS base (TOS) priority recognition: 
Ports with TOS enabled will induce   
switch to 
inspect the specific field of IP packet to control packets priority. Making a    check mark in front of 
port ID indicates this port is TOS priority recognition    enabled.
